Physical Extrusion Technology in Fiber Material Dehydration
Screw Press Dewatering Machine – Physical Extrusion Technology Leads New Direction in Fiber Material Dehydration
Zhongtian Xinghuo Machinery’s screw press dewatering machine, centered on physical extrusion technology, specializes in fiber material dehydration, delivering energy-efficient solutions for papermaking, food processing, biomass energy, and environmental protection industries.
1. Physical Dehydration Technology Breaks Industry Bottlenecks
Traditional fiber dehydration methods rely on chemical additives or energy-intensive thermal drying, plagued by high costs and pollution risks. Zhongtian Xinghuo Machinery’s R&D team optimized screw geometry to develop graded compression technology, which applies progressively increasing mechanical pressure to extract moisture from fiber interiors. This innovation boosts dehydration rates by over 30% compared to conventional equipment. Tests confirm that typical materials like sugarcane bagasse and wood pulp fibers achieve moisture content below 45% post-treatment while retaining structural integrity, ensuring optimal downstream resource utilization.
2. Energy Efficiency & Environmental Benefits
Chemical-free operation: Fully enclosed design eliminates chemical additives, preventing secondary pollution.
Intelligent frequency conversion system: Automatically adjusts processing speed based on material properties, paired with low-power motors to reduce energy consumption by 40% versus competitors.
Reduced wear and maintenance: Optimized extrusion efficiency slashes equipment wear, cutting maintenance costs by 60%.
3. Multi-Industry Adoption & Market Validation
Deployed in 1,000+ production facilities, the machine has proven its value across sectors:
Papermaking: A large-scale mill reported daily pulp processing capacity increased to 80 tons, with wastewater reuse rates reaching 85%.
Fruit/vegetable processing: Simultaneous pulp dehydration and juice extraction saved one client over 1 million CNY annually in processing costs.
